2017 (Senior Year): Started all 19 games...tallied 6 points (1G, 4A) on 12 shots (6 SOG).
2016 (Junior Year): Named to the All-CCC second team after starting all 20 games and helping to anchor a Western New England defense that ranked third in the CCC with 2.44 goals allowed per game during the regular season...recorded one defensive save and put two of her seven shots on goal.
2015 (Sophomore Year): Started all 18 games, recording 12 points on four goals and four assists…opened the season on a three-game point streak, scoring in the opener at Wheelock (9/1) as well as a 3-0 win over Clark (9/12)…recorded one goal and one assist in a 5-0 win at Nichols (10/20).
2014 (Freshman Year): Appeared in 18 of 19 games, making 16 starts…finished second on the team with three defensive saves, two of which came in a 2-1 win at Nichols (9/26).
High School: Received four letters apiece in field hockey, softball and cheerleading at Coxsackie-Athens...served as a field hockey captain and was a first-team all-league performer as a senior...softball team most valuable player from 2010-12...graduated in 2014.
Personal: Born Lauren Elizabeth Palmateer on Oct. 22, 1996, to parents Christine and Lance...has an older brother, Lance...Favorites: TV show - Grey's Anatomy; pro teams - Chicago Cubs, NY Rangers and NY Giants...wants to go to grad school for sports psychology after graduation...health sciences major.
